Justin Fields is making real strides during 2022 with the Chicago Bears. While his work on the ground has drawn a lot of attention, it is starting to lead to big plays with his arm as well.

Late in Sunday’s game against the Philadelphia Eagles, Fields scrambled out of the pocket but kept his eyes downfield. As the defense focused in on Fields, Byron Pringle wound up wide open down the sideline as the secondary lost contain.

The throw was perfectly placed to Pringle and went for a score from 35 yards out. It was Fields’ second touchdown of the day for the Bears.

Unfortunately, Fields’ late touchdown was not enough to bring Chicago all the way back with Philadelphia eventually running the clock out for a 25-20 win. Fields ended the game going 14-for-21 passing for 152 yards and 2 touchdowns and added 95 yards in the loss.
